Most Office Hand Pain Starts as RSI

Most office-related hand pain falls under Repetitive Strain Injury (RSI). RSI is not a single condition, but a broad term for strain or damage affecting muscles, tendons, nerves, and other soft tissue due to repetitive movement, prolonged use, or poor posture.

RSI usually develops gradually rather than appearing all at once.

• Early stage: Soreness or fatigue appears after long hours of work, but improves after rest or sleep.
• Middle stage: Pain starts appearing during work and may continue after hours. Recovery becomes slower, and sleep can sometimes be affected.
• Late stage: Pain or numbness may remain even at rest. Weakness, reduced grip strength, and difficulty with daily tasks can become more noticeable.

How Mouse Use Leads to Hand and Wrist Strain

Using a mouse may feel effortless, but over time it places continuous strain on the hand, wrist, and forearm. Different mouse positions place stress on different muscle groups and tendons, which is why certain postures are often linked to specific types of pain or injury.

Below are some of the most common mouse-use postures and the conditions commonly associated with them.

1. Repetitive Clicking and Scrolling

Clicking and scrolling may seem harmless, but over time they place repeated stress on the finger flexor tendons. This repetitive motion is most commonly associated with the following condition:

Trigger Finger

Repetitive clicking and scrolling

Long hours of clicking, or using buttons that require excessive force, can irritate the flexor tendon and its sheath. As inflammation develops, the tendon may catch during movement, causing the finger to snap, click, or temporarily lock. The condition most commonly affects the index and middle fingers.

If symptoms develop, this stretch can help—as long as it doesn’t cause sharp pain:

Finger Extension Stretch: Open your hand fully. Using your other hand, gently bend the affected finger backward until you feel a mild stretch along the palm side of the finger. Hold for 15–30 seconds and repeat 3–5 times.

Mouse Features That May Help:

1.        Choose buttons with moderate click force. Buttons that are too stiff can increase strain on the finger flexor tendons, while overly sensitive buttons may lead to accidental clicks.

2.      Use side buttons for frequently repeated actions, or consider a mouse with a side scroll wheel. Both can reduce repeated clicking and dragging, helping lessen the workload on the index finger.

2. Gripping the Mouse Too Tightly

When a mouse doesn't fit your hand well, the fingers, palm, and especially the thumb have to work continuously to maintain control. Over time, this added strain can affect the tendons and joints responsible for thumb movement.

De Quervain’s Tenosynovitis (Mommy Thumb)

Tight grip on the mouse, ulnar wrist deviation

Prolonged thumb extension and movement can irritate the tendons that control the thumb, causing pain along the thumb side of the wrist.

Thumb CMC Joint Arthritis

Tight grip on the mouse; forceful clicking or thumb-driven movement

Long-term stress on the carpometacarpal (CMC) joint at the base of the thumb can contribute to cartilage wear, leading to pain, stiffness, and reduced grip strength.

Intersection Syndrome

Repetitive wrist extension combined with thumb movement

This condition causes pain slightly higher up the forearm than De Quervain’s. It develops when repetitive wrist and thumb movements create friction between crossing tendons, leading to inflammation.

Finkelstein Stretch (for De Quervain’s symptoms): Extend your arm forward and tuck your thumb into your palm. Wrap your fingers around the thumb to form a fist, then slowly bend your wrist toward the little-finger side until you feel a gentle stretch along the thumb side of the wrist. Hold for 15–30 seconds and repeat 3–5 times. Avoid forcing the movement or stretching into sharp pain.

Mouse Features That May Help

A mouse that is too large or too small can increase grip strain by forcing the hand to work harder to maintain control. Many ergonomic mice are designed for larger hands, while options for small to medium hands remain relatively limited. 

3. Wrist Extension or Flexion

When the keyboard or mouse sits too high or too low, the wrist holds an unnatural angle. Sustained over time, this posture can lead to:

Carpal Tunnel Syndrome

Excessive wrist extension or flexion

Often referred to "mouse hand,” this is the most familiar of all mouse-related injuries. When the wrist remains bent upward (extension) or downward (flexion), pressure inside the carpal tunnel can increase and compress the median nerve. Common symptoms include numbness, tingling, or burning in the thumb, index finger, middle finger, and part of the ring finger. In more advanced cases, hand weakness or muscle atrophy may occur.

Median Nerve Glide Exercise: This sequence helps the median nerve move more freely and may help reduce irritation caused by compression.

•         Make a fist.

•         Straighten the fingers while keeping the knuckles bent.

•         Straighten both the wrist and fingers.

•         Spread the fingers and extend the thumb outward.

•         Keeping the forearm still, rotate the palm upward.

•         With your other hand, gently pull the thumb back. Hold for 15–30 seconds.

Move slowly through the sequence and repeat it 3–5 times.

Mouse Features That May Help

•         Avoid mice that are too tall for your hand size. A mouse with excessive height can force the wrist into an extended position, increasing strain over time.

•         Avoid placing excessive pressure on the wrist while using a mouse. Resting the wrist heavily on the desk surface or desk edge may increase pressure around the carpal tunnel and contribute to discomfort.

4. Ulnar or Radial Deviation of the Wrist

When working in a cramped space, the arm may gradually drift inward or outward, increasing strain on the forearm and elbow. Resting the elbow against a hard desk surface for long periods can add further pressure to the area.

Cubital Tunnel Syndrome (Ulnar Nerve Compression)

Cubital Tunnel Syndrome

Keeping the elbow bent for extended periods, or repeatedly resting it on a hard surface, can place pressure on the ulnar nerve as it passes through the cubital tunnel. Common symptoms include numbness or tingling in the little finger and part of the ring finger. In more severe cases, hand strength may be affected.

Ulnar Nerve Glide Exercise: This movement helps the ulnar nerve move more freely and may help reduce irritation caused by compression.

•         Raise your arm out to the side to roughly 90 degrees and bend the elbow, with the palm facing toward your face.

•         Form an “OK” sign with your thumb and index finger while keeping the remaining fingers straight.

•         Bring the “OK” sign toward your face as if putting on a pair of glasses, while gently extending the wrist backward.

5. Forearm Pronation

When the hand remains palm-down on a mouse for long periods, the muscles responsible for forearm rotation stay under constant tension. Reaching too far forward for the mouse can add further strain by forcing the wrist into a more extended position.

Tennis Elbow (Lateral Epicondylitis)

Excessive wrist extension; excessive forearm rotation

Repeated wrist extension and forearm rotation can overload the tendons attached to the outside of the elbow. Over time, this may lead to inflammation and pain around the lateral epicondyle. A tight grip on the mouse can further increase strain on the area.

Wrist Extensor Stretch: Extend your arm forward with the palm facing down. Using the opposite hand, gently bend the wrist and fingers downward until you feel a stretch along the outer forearm. Hold for 15–30 seconds and repeat 3–5 times.

Wrist Extensor Strengthening: Hold a light dumbbell or a filled water bottle. Rest your forearm on a desk or your thigh with the wrist just beyond the edge, palm facing down. Slowly lift the wrist upward, then lower it back down. Repeat 10–15 times.

Mouse Features That May Help

When a mouse provides insufficient support for the palm, the forearm may remain in a more inward-rotated position throughout the day. Ergonomic mice with a slightly angled design can help place the hand in a more natural posture, reducing strain on the muscles involved in forearm rotation.

How to Prevent Mouse-Related Hand Pain

 

To help reduce the risk of mouse-related hand pain:

  • Choose a mouse that fits your hand size and supports a natural, relaxed posture.
  • Maintain good posture. Keep the elbow at roughly 90° and the wrist in a neutral position, without excessive bending or deviation.
  • Take regular breaks. Every hour, spend a few minutes stretching the wrists and fingers.
  • Reduce unnecessary force. Hold the mouse lightly and avoid gripping or clicking harder than necessary.

Most mouse-related hand pain isn't caused by a single movement. It develops gradually, as small amounts of strain repeat day after day. No single change eliminates the risk entirely — but a mouse that fits your hand, the right desk setup and posture, and regular breaks to stretch and rest the hands all reduce the load at its source.
